INTRODUCTION: The electrocardiogram is the most widely used and effective method of detecting possibly fatal heart rhythm disturbances. Acquiring skills in electrocardiographic interpretation not only enriches nurses' cultural and professional backgrounds but is crucial for ensuring quality and time-dependent patient care. Introduction: Remote monitoring is recommended as part of the standard follow-up management strategy of ILRs. Background: ILR is indicated in patients with unexplained syncope to identify the cause of T-LOC. There are few cases described in the literature of migration or extrusion of the device.
